## Runbook: Quillbase ORM refactor

Hey — before you approve, know that the legacy Quillbase mapper and the new repository layer run side by side behind a feature flag. Flip traffic gradually, watch query counts, and don't delete the old adapters yet. The flag service reads these values at boot:

deployment values, bahop-tahog:
[kasvan]
port = 11211
team = kasdor
host = kasvan.orvexforge.example
region = lower-3
access_code = ac_76e68d
timeout_ms = 2000

Hi team,

Before I hand off the 3.2 release, please note the humidity sensor drift reported on Verdana controllers in the Elmbrook trial site. Drift exceeds 4% after roughly ten days of continuous operation; firmware 3.2.1 adds an automatic recalibration cycle every 72 hours. Support should advise growers to install 3.2.1 and trigger a manual recalibration once. The hotfix bundle must be verified before distribution, so I'm including the signing key used for the 3.2.1 packages below.

release key, fahof-yagap: bky3_m5d

**Q: Why did my request get a 429 from the Tollgate gateway?**

Tollgate enforces per-service token buckets: 200 requests/minute default, bursts up to 50. Limits are keyed on the calling service identity, not IP. If you're reviewing code that retries on 429, check it honors the Retry-After header and backs off exponentially — hammering the gateway triggers a temporary ban. Custom limits require a quota entry in the gateway config repo, approved by the platform team. For quota increases or disputes, email the gateway owners at the address below.

escalation mailbox, fahaf-bajep: druael@lumiccorp.internal

- [ ] Key ceremony step 3: Confirm the Nyxfall backfill scheduler is paused before rotating the signing key, since nightly jobs will fail mid-run otherwise. Verify the pause banner appears in the operator console and note the timestamp in the ceremony log. Then unseal the scheduler's key envelope with the recovery passphrase below.

strongbox words: druvan-lamys-eliius-jorax-istox-soreth-ulays-gilix-ralix-oliiel-norwyn-casvan-praius